Transaction 752a87bfc30051221e5bb1f80a2b00c816d77151a81fe2109725af457ff8f668

2 Input
2 Outputs
  • 752a87bfc30051221e5bb1f80a2b00c816d77151a81fe2109725af457ff8f668:0
  • value  10000
    address  12bFYGupmMkG73TmozTkm88KfMErycfeUa
  • 752a87bfc30051221e5bb1f80a2b00c816d77151a81fe2109725af457ff8f668:1
  • value  145266642
    address  bc1qvss42s0vcvprmewpvu9vw02jk2jxqjuzk4ykpu2qwdw5tw0slu4qpcqmep